Notes of yellow peach, honey and mead elements. Wine is rich, full and long with deep mid palate and moderate underlying acidity. The wine is not overly sweet or cloying as there is enough acid and age to keep it moving along the palate. Having 9.5% alcohol is a plus and helps keep the wine balanced. There is a good deal of botrytis cinerea which adds to the complexity. Consumed with spicy smoked dry rubbed pork ribs this wine was a great match. Looking forward to seeing how this ages out. Purchased from importer and stored accordingly, consumed 45-50, drink or hold… Na zdrowie.
